Folks at the Dinosaur Barbeque in downtown Syracuse went Hog Wild for the Rosamond Gifford Zoo. The well-known biker bar and restaurant shut down a block of West Willow Street to throw its third annual end-of-summer block party.

There was plenty of good food and entertainment and one lucky person drove off with a motorcycle custom built by County Line Choppers that's valued at $50,000. The party is always a huge success and the best part is that it's all in the name of charity.

"Every penny that's raised here with the sale of tickets will be used to care for the animals that are lovingly cared for at our community jewel," said Ana Mulroy-Robbins, Dinosaur Barbeque Service Coordinator.

Dinosaur Barbeque says the party and support for the zoo continues to grow every year.
